Getting There

  • Car

    If you are driving, start your journey from downtown Heber Springs, AR. Head east on AR-25 N (also known as 1st St) and follow it for about 3 miles. After approximately 3 miles, turn right onto AR-92 E. Continue on AR-92 E for about 6 miles until you reach the intersection with AR-16. Turn left onto AR-16 N and follow it for another 5 miles. You will see signs for John F. Kennedy Memorial Overlook. Follow the signs, and the overlook will be on your left. Parking is available at the overlook.

  • Public Transportation

    Public transportation options are limited in the Ozark Mountains; however, you can take a bus to Heber Springs. From there, you will need to arrange for a taxi or rideshare to get to John F. Kennedy Memorial Overlook, as public transport does not service this specific location. A taxi ride from Heber Springs to the overlook will typically cost around $15 to $20, depending on traffic and exact pickup location.

  • Bicycle

    For those adventurous enough to cycle, you can start in Heber Springs. Head east on AR-25 N (1st St) for about 3 miles, then turn right onto AR-92 E. This route is scenic but be cautious of traffic. Continue cycling on AR-92 E for about 6 miles and then turn left onto AR-16 N. The overlook will be about 5 miles ahead on your left. Ensure you wear a helmet and bring water, as this route may have sections without services.

  • Walking

    Walking to John F. Kennedy Memorial Overlook from nearby Heber Springs is not recommended due to the distance and lack of pedestrian paths. However, if you are in the vicinity and wish to walk, follow the same route as for bicycles via AR-25 N to AR-92 E, then to AR-16 N. Be mindful of traffic as you will be walking along the shoulder of the road.

Discover more about John F. Kennedy Memorial Overlook

The John F. Kennedy Memorial Overlook is a stunning destination that combines natural beauty with historical significance. Located in Heber Springs, Arkansas, this scenic overlook provides visitors with breathtaking views of the surrounding lakes and rolling hills, making it a perfect spot for photography enthusiasts and nature lovers alike. The peaceful atmosphere at the overlook encourages relaxation and reflection, allowing tourists to immerse themselves in the serene environment. This attraction is not only a testament to the beauty of the Arkansas landscape but also a memorial that pays homage to the late President John F. Kennedy, reminding visitors of his legacy and impact on the nation. The overlook features informative plaques that detail the history of the area, including insights into the construction of the nearby dam, which adds an educational aspect to your visit.
